Jack graduated from John Carroll University in 1958 with a Bachelor of Social Sciences degree and received his officer's commission. He served a total of eight years in the U.S. Army and Army Reserve where he attained the rank of Captain.

He began his financial services career at Allstate Insurance Company where he participated in the company's management training program and enjoyed a successful career as a multi-line agent. In 1968, he was recruited by Central National Bank as a business development trust officer, assisting bank customers and their attorneys in formulating their personal estate plans. He left the bank in 1976 to work with executives, professionals, and small business owners in developing and implementing their business and personal financial plans.

In 1994, Jack earned the advanced industry designation of Chartered Life Underwriter® from The American College. The designation is reserved for individuals who have completed an advanced curriculum focusing on insurance, investment, taxation, employee benefits, estate planning, accounting, management and economics. He joined the Tyler-Stone Group in 2004 as a Financial Advisor with LPL Financial where he holds his Series 6, 22 and 63 registrations.

Jack is an active member of the Financial Services Institute and is a member of the John Carroll University - Magis Advisory Committee. He previously served on the planned giving committees for the American Red Cross, American Heart Association and Benedictine High School.
